  1. Sycophancy, flattery. India,informal,uncountable
    — People are unhappy if you are doing well and happy when you are sitting idle at home. I think that I’ve always been a soft target for controversies maybe because I have not gelled well or should I say ‘I did not do chamchagiri’.

词源

Borrowed from Hindi चमचागिरी (camcāgirī, “sycophancy”), from चमचा (camcā, “sycophant, yesman”) + -गिरी (-girī).
